Sabah needs political stability for MA63 to be implemented, says Ewon Benedick


KOTA KINABALU: Political stability is needed in Sabah to ensure the development and implementation of the Malaysia Agreement 1963 (MA63), Datuk Ewon Benedick (pic).

The Entrepreneur Development and Cooperatives Minister said any attempt to unseat Datuk Seri Hajiji Noor as Chief Minister at this moment would only disrupt the development plans laid out.
